here's what I did to get to wireless properties.

1) Right click on the wireless icon in the system tray. Select "Open Network and Sharing Center"
2) Double click on the name of my wireless connection to the right of "Connections:"
3) Select "Wireless Properties" in the dialog box.
4) In the "Connection" tab I see my password stored but no box to check/uncheck to prevent it from being stored.
5) No box in the "Security" tab either.
